There are three kinds of buckets currently available in Terrafirma:

Metal Buckets

Metal Buckets are large items and thus stack up to four.

Blue Steel Bucket

A Blue Steel Bucket serves a similar purpose to a vanilla bucket, but is more limited in its uses. It can only pick up lava source blocks. It is totally unable to pick up water of any kind.

Red Steel Bucket

A Red Steel Bucket serves a similar purpose to a vanilla bucket, but is more limited in its uses. It can only pick up water source blocks and create infinite springs. It is totally unable to pick up lava of any kind.

Wooden Bucket

Wooden buckets are medium items and thus stack up to eight.

A Wooden Bucket serves a similar purpose to a vanilla bucket, but is much more limited in its uses. It is used as a way of transferring water to devices such as Barrels, but cannot place flowing or source water. Right-clicking on the ground with a water bucket will simply empty its contents without placing them in the world. It is totally unable to pick up lava (as would be expected of a wooden item). Wooden buckets can also be used to transport Vinegar, in order to create Cheese.

The wooden bucket can be used to milk cows, and when filled with milk can be consumed to remove the poisoned effect on a player. (You can't craft the vanilla cake right now)

Crafting

Buckets can be crafted with any combination of planks.
